About
By healing ourselves, we heal our ancestors.
At times we have all felt hopeless or misunderstood. Sometimes getting out of bed is a struggle and the thought of pushing through just seems like too much work. Sometimes we feel that we do not belong “no se aquà ni de allá” but we cannot explain it into words. My goal as a therapist is to help my clients find hope and clarity into their lives to become the best and most authentic versions of themselves and realizing that they are “de aqui y de allá”. To learn to take up space and be the most authentic versions of themselves. I think my ideal client will allow me on their journey to provide guidance to help identify and process through cultural and generational patterns and break cycles and grow and evolve as individuals within a community.
